Component 1: Hazards and vulnerabilities
Water-related health hazards
Pesticides
Water-borne bacteria
Vectors
Define the flood dependent health hazards
What, when and where are the pathogens, vectors and pollutants?
What are the favourable environmental conditions for their development, accumulation and dissemination?
Activity 1: Pesticides
Presence of pesticides depending on flood conditions and locations
Objectives:
Screen pesticides in water compartments (river, canals, rice fields, ponds, groundwater), in sediments and vegetation
Understand the fate of pesticides (origin, circulation, accumulation)
Assess the concentration of possibly toxic pesticides
Activity 2: water borne-bacteria
Burden of neglected diseases due to Leptospira, Burkholderia & other bacteria
Objectives:
Identify the bacterial species present and their spatial and temporal distribution
Define their dynamics linked with flood / pollutants conditions
Activity 3: mosquito vectors
Medical entomology study on vector-borne diseases and associated species (called vectors)
Objectives:
Identify the mosquito species present and their spatial and temporal distribution
Define their dynamics linked with flood conditions
Define the effect of pesticides on the distribution of vector species and their resistance to insecticides
